SQL Developer连接Oracle数据库:一站式指南
SQL Developer连接Oracle数据库:一站式指南
在当今数据驱动的世界中,数据库管理工具的选择至关重要。SQL Developer作为Oracle公司提供的一款免费且功能强大的图形化数据库管理工具,深受开发者和数据库管理员的青睐。本文将详细介绍如何使用SQL Developer连接Oracle数据库,并探讨其相关应用和优势。
SQL Developer简介
SQL Developer是一款集成开发环境(IDE),专门用于管理Oracle数据库。它提供了丰富的功能,包括SQL查询、PL/SQL编程、数据库对象管理、数据建模等。它的界面直观,操作简便,适用于从初学者到高级用户的广泛人群。
连接Oracle数据库的步骤
-
下载和安装SQL Developer:
- 首先,访问Oracle官网,下载最新版本的SQL Developer。安装过程非常简单,遵循安装向导即可。
-
配置数据库连接:
- 启动SQL Developer后,点击“连接”按钮,选择“新建连接”。
- 在弹出的对话框中,填写以下信息:
- 连接名称:可以随意命名,如“OracleDB”。
- 用户名:Oracle数据库的用户名。
- 密码:对应的密码。
- 主机名:数据库服务器的IP地址或域名。
- 端口:默认是1521,但可以根据实际情况调整。
- SID或服务名:数据库的唯一标识符。
-
测试连接:
- 填写完信息后,点击“测试”按钮,确保连接信息正确。如果成功,会显示“成功”。
-
保存并连接:
- 点击“连接”按钮,SQL Developer将尝试连接到指定的Oracle数据库。如果连接成功,你将看到数据库的结构和数据。
SQL Developer的优势
- 用户友好的界面:直观的图形界面使得数据库管理变得简单。
- 强大的SQL编辑器:支持语法高亮、代码自动完成、SQL格式化等功能。
- 数据建模:提供数据建模工具,帮助设计和优化数据库结构。
- 版本控制:支持与Git等版本控制系统集成,方便团队协作。
- 报告和监控:可以生成各种报告,监控数据库性能。
相关应用
- 数据库开发:开发人员可以使用SQL Developer编写、测试和调试SQL和PL/SQL代码。
- 数据库管理:DBA可以管理用户、权限、备份、恢复等数据库操作。
- 数据分析:通过SQL查询和报告功能,进行数据分析和可视化。
- 教育和培训:作为学习Oracle数据库的工具,SQL Developer提供了丰富的教学资源。
注意事项
- 安全性:确保使用强密码,并定期更改密码,防止未授权访问。
- 性能优化:合理配置连接参数,避免数据库性能瓶颈。
- 备份:定期备份数据库,防止数据丢失。
总结
SQL Developer作为Oracle数据库的管理工具,不仅提供了便捷的连接方式,还集成了多种功能,帮助用户高效地管理和开发数据库。无论你是数据库管理员、开发人员还是数据分析师,SQL Developer都能满足你的需求。通过本文的介绍,希望你能顺利连接Oracle数据库,并充分利用SQL Developer的强大功能,提升工作效率。
请注意,任何涉及数据库操作的行为都应遵守相关法律法规,确保数据安全和隐私保护。